#2 Dedicated mobile applications (virtual number)
There are other alternatives that, although they are less anonymous than the previous ones, are worth looking into. We will mainly talk about apps designed to send anonymous texts, available on the AppStore or Google Play Store.

Our opinion/test:
- Burner: Interesting service that allows you to create a temporary number, disposable. Very useful for sign-ups, OTP codes, and direct contact. One downside, the service is only available in the USA and Canada. What a pity.
- Google Voice: This allows you to have a free number for calls and messages, quite handy.
- TruthFul: An app available on Android (Google Play Store), it has a rather unique functionality, providing you with a link that you can send to your friends/acquaintances where they can leave feedback anonymously.
- Hushed: Allows you to create a temporary number, with a credit recharge system, a very interesting solution, the only downside is that the price is high and the service is only available in a few countries.
- Go SMS Pro: Notorious for its major security breach discovered in 2020 that exposed photos and files sent by millions of users publicly. We advise against it as the app is not known to be safe and reliable.

#3 Professional SMS platforms
If your goal is to send a text in a more "professional" manner, for example to notify a client about their order status, a confirmation of an appointment, or if you need to send bulk SMS (advertising, marketing), you should look towards professional SMS services.

Our opinion/test:
- SMSFactor: Known for its reliability, offers various tools (platform, API, plugins) and mail-to-SMS.
- Octopush: Emphasizes customization of the sender and campaign tracking.
- AllMySMS: A historical player since 2002, offers a comprehensive range of tools for SMS and MMS.
- M Target: Stands out for its compliance with GDPR.
- Twilio: An American leader, favored by developers for its powerful and flexible API.
- Sms mode: French platform for marketing, transactional SMS, and alerts.
- Primotexto: Another French solution specializing in SMS marketing.
- SMS Envoi Pro: Aims to be intuitive and offers customization and database rental.
- SMS Vert Pro: Targets all types of businesses since 2009.

Does the famous code #31# work for texts?
Unfortunately no… The code #31# is only meant to hide your number for voice calls. It has no effect on sending SMS, unfortunately.
